“Schitt’s Creek” won NINE Emmys last night, breaking the record for most wins by a comedy series in a single season. It also swept the four acting categories, which no comedy has ever done. Jimmy Kimmel hosted the show, and winners were presented their awards at home or other remote locations.
Best Drama Series: “Succession” (HBO)
Best Comedy Series: “Schitt’s Creek” (Pop TV)
Best Actor(Drama Series): Jeremy Strong, “Succession” (HBO)
Best Actress(Drama Series): Zendaya, “Euphoria” (HBO)
Best Supporting Actor(Drama Series): Billy Crudup, “The Morning Show” (Apple TV+)
Best Supporting Actress(Drama Series): Julia Garner, “Ozark” (Netflix)
Best Actor(Comedy Series): Eugene Levy, “Schitt’s Creek” (Pop TV)
Best Actress(Comedy Series): Catherine O’Hara, “Schitt’s Creek” (Pop TV)
Best Supporting Actor (Comedy Series): Daniel Levy, “Schitt’s Creek” (Pop TV)
Best Supporting Actress (Comedy Series): Annie Murphy, “Schitt’s Creek” (Pop TV)
Best Limited Series: “Watchmen” (HBO)
Best TV Movie: “Bad Education” (HBO)
Best Actor(Limited Series): Mark Ruffalo, “I Know This Much Is True” (HBO)
Best Actress(Limited Series): Regina King, “Watchmen” (HBO)
Best Supporting Actor (Limited Series): Yahya Abdul-Mateen II, “Watchmen” (HBO)
Best Supporting Actress (Limited Series): Uzo Aduba, “Mrs. America” (FX)
Best Reality Host: RuPaul Charles,”RuPaul’s Drag Race” (VH1)
Best Structured Reality Program: “Queer Eye” (Netflix)
Best Unstructured Reality Program: “Cheer” (Netflix)
Best Reality-Competition Program: “RuPaul’s Drag Race” (VH1)
Best Variety Talk Series: “Last Week Tonight with John Oliver” (HBO)
Best Variety Sketch Series: “Saturday Night Live” (NBC)
Best Live Variety Special: “Live in Front of a Studio Audience: ‘All in the Family’ and ‘Good Times'” (ABC)
Best Pre-Recorded Variety Special: “Dave Chappelle: Sticks & Stones” (Netflix)
